The root canal procedure removes the nerves from inside the tooth, but the fibers surrounding it remain (called the periodontal ligament) and can elicit pain, especially to pressure. The existing inflammation of the periodontal ligaments around the root suggestions of the infected tooth is the most common cause of tooth pain after root canal treatment. In these cases, the swelling will subside in the days and weeks following the root canal, and . After your root canal is completed, no living pulp tissue remains inside the tooth, however nerve endings remain in the ligaments that attach the tooth to the surrounding bone.
